Minister Sarah Jones Condemns Disorder at Portsmouth Migrant Protest
A significant incident unfolded at Portsmouth following the arrival of asylum seekers, prompting strong condemnation from government officials regarding the Portsmouth migrant protest that erupted in violence. Minister Sarah Jones delivered a stern rebuke to members of parliament, characterizing the disturbing scenes as both intimidating and thuggish in nature.
Details of the Incident
The situation escalated when approximately 120 migrants arrived at Portsmouth via a single dinghy, triggering widespread unrest in the area. The arrival sparked immediate and intense reactions from various groups gathered at the location, resulting in disruptive behavior that quickly transformed into violent confrontations.
Police Response and Injuries
Law enforcement personnel deployed to manage the situation faced significant challenges during the Portsmouth migrant protest. Multiple police officers sustained injuries while attempting to maintain order and protect both the arriving migrants and members of the public. The scale of the violence caught many observers off guard, with reports indicating coordinated aggressive behavior from protesters.
